Happy New Year! I think most people will agree with us when we say, we are happy
2020 is in our rearview mirror! Here is to a brighter and healthier 2021. We were able
to accomplish a lot of tasks/goals at Five Points in 2020, so let’s look at the bright
side. Some of the things we were able to complete last year, to benefit our
members this year are:
• Developed a membership app, personal training app, an on-line nutrition
coaching app and on-line memberships
• Started aquatics personal training
• Started a member referral plan
• Updated kid’s clubhouse, senior room, track, banquet rooms, flooring in the
locker rooms and group exercise studios
• 5 Star nutrition partnership
• More affordable group training options
• Expanded My Zone
• And more….
We want to thank our members so much for continuing to support us. We value all
our members and their health very much. We will continue to adhere to strict
sanitation protocols so that you can feel safe at Five Points. Exercise is vital in your
quest to get, stay and keep healthy and vibrant. Be on the look-out for when we
can once again have outdoor activities. Our Five Points Friday’s were a great
success last year and we want more people to enjoy them this year. They are free
outdoor concerts the whole family can appreciate. We love being able to do this
for our community. We plan on expanding them and making it even a more
enjoyable experience this year. 2021 here we come!

Aquatic Training is great for those in or finishing therapy/rehab or anyone who wants private
instruction. We are now offering semi-private training with up to 3 participants! These 30 mi-
nute, 1 on 1 or 3 on 1 trainings are designed to fit any need and any exercise level, from
working on flexibility to do HIIT workouts in the pool. We are now working with tri athletes to
help them perfect their swimming! There really is something for everyone!
Those interested can visit our website for more information or submit an Aquatic Training
request form. Those who submit a request form will be paired with one of our experienced
Aquatic Trainers and a program will be designed just for you! They offer flexible scheduling
and can occur any day and time in either of our pools.

DID YOU KNOW FIVE POINTS OFFERS A PAYMENT PLAN for Personal Training, Aquatic Training, and Private and Semi-private swim
lessons? Our payment plans are called recurring services and are set up through automated billing. Members interested in these
automated billing payment plans will go to the front desk to sign up. You pick your service and package you want, and we set up
automatic billing to your credit card and have you fill out an agreement. This means you do not have to worry about coming in to
pay each time you finish your service/package - it automatically renews until you cancel it. Depending on what package you
choose, your total will be broken down into smaller payments and your card will be charged every two weeks. Recurring services are
only available to Five Points members and offer an additional discount as well!

THE FIVE POINTS WASHINGTON EVENT CENTER can accommodate seating for up to 450 guests. We offer complimentary and
convenient parking and are fully handicapped accessible. Our 12 foot high ceilings provide an airy and spacious location for
your event. We also offer a variety of catering options and you won’t be disappointed with our pre-approved catering list.
Tables and chairs are included with all bookings as well as setup and teardown.
